Transaction 84753d1bb80e0332537828d70d914fbb25b4298deedff4b6f5cb07c143d5bc7b
1 Input
1 Output
-
84753d1bb80e0332537828d70d914fbb25b4298deedff4b6f5cb07c143d5bc7b:0
- value
- 625496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58fb7a07ae3d6c76f48f27e13a44274b03d2a428 OP_EQUAL
- address
- 39oWeL9FmgyvQ1PR63inBfRpwFnzYw5RAM